ShoreBreak Resort is located right in the heart of Surf City USA. Across the street from the beach and pier, ShoreBreak is a beachy chic hotel with a fun, laid back vibe. It’s close to oodles of yummy eateries as well as a variety of fun shops where you can do some legitimate retail therapy!

We freshened up and headed down to Pacific Hideaway for cocktails and dinner. Pacific Hideaway is the AMAZING restaurant located at the Shorebreak Resort. This adorable restaurant has an atmosphere with a mix of Bali, a smidge of Tulum and very Southern California. Their menu featured plates like ahi tuna poke, delicious tacos and larger plates that include whole fried Tai Snapper. SAVE AND SHARE THIS RECIPE! This was a big hit last year so I wanted to share it again! These brie and cranberry puff pastry bites are SO EASY to make and a crowd pleaser for that Holiday gathering.
•mini muffin pan
•store bought puff pastry
•brie cheese
•cranberry sauce
•fresh rosemary
Preheat your oven to 425. Do not put these in until your oven is preheated! Place squares of puff pastry into the muffin pan, followed by cubes of brie cheese and a scoop of cranberry sauce. Bake for 10 min and add rosemary sprigs for garnish. It’s that easy!!! #easyrecipes #holidayrecipes ...

SAVE AND SHARE THIS RECIPE! Super easy and fun to make with the kids, these Puff Pastry and Nutella Gingerbread men are the perfect easy holiday treat!
•1 pack of store bought puff pastry
•Nutella
•powdered sugar
Preheat the oven to 400. Roll out the puff pastry, spread a thin later of Nutella and add the second piece on top. Don’t forget to use the rolling pin to thin out the puff pastry. Use a cookie cutter to cut out the shapes and bake for 15 min. Sprinkle powdered sugar to the top. ...

SAVE AND SHARE THIS HOLIDAY RECIPE! I’m sharing this one again because it was a hit last year! My Fig and Goat Cheese Puff Pastry Bites are the PERFECT appetizer.
•puff pastry cut into squares
•fig jam
•goat cheese (cream cheese if you aren’t a goat cheese fan)
•walnut pieces
•mini muffin pan
Preheat oven to 400 degrees. Spray muffin tin with non stick spray and place one puff pastry square in each muffin area and push down. Add a teaspoon of goat cheese and add the fig jam on top. Sprinkle walnut prices on top and place in the oven for 15 minutes. Serve and enjoy!!! Happy Holidays! #appetizerideas #holidayrecipes ...
